Now, more than ever, our approach to environmental design and materials in our schools and classrooms must reflect our role in creating restorative, responsible relationships.
How can we create classrooms that foster a worldview of empathy and kindness?
How can we make our connections visible through our setups at the start of the year?
How do we harness our connection to the natural world to support engagement, imagination, integration, and experimentation in the classroom?
How does a sense of place help to ground us in our relationships?
How do natural materials enhance learning environments and connect to the curriculum?
How to delight in the unpredictable alive in our classrooms?
How do we introduce the use of multiple symbolic languages?
How can fostering wonder and curiosity in the natural world support mindsets of diversity, equity, and inclusion?
